In 1986, Mazda introduced the Mazda 626 Cappela model, which had a 2-liter diesel engine equipped with a Comprex wave rotor (from BBC) used as a supercharger. Mazda produced 150,000 Comprex diesel cars. Other car manufacturers including Opel, Mercedes, Peugeot and Ferrari used the Comprex. Hîrceagã, M.,

Mercedes-Benz is introducing four new diesel and gasoline engines for its luxury S-Class, including the first four-cylinder engine in its almost 60-year history, the S 250 CDI BlueEFFICIENCY diesel. The likewise new V6 diesel in the S 350 BlueTEC delivers 190 kW (258 hp) and has a combined consumption of 6.8 liters (11%).
